Tambuwal Walks Free on Bail — But Without His Passport

Former Sokoto State Governor Aminu Tambuwal has been granted bail after being grilled by the Economic and Financial Crimes Commission over an eye-watering N189 billion in alleged illegal cash withdrawals.

Tambuwal, who led Sokoto from 2015 to 2023, arrived at the EFCC’s Abuja headquarters around 11:30 am on Monday. Investigators questioned him for hours before detaining him overnight at the commission’s corporate office.

According to EFCC insiders, the withdrawals violate the Money Laundering (Prevention and Prohibition) Act, 2022. One source bluntly said: “He is being held over alleged fraudulent cash withdrawals to the tune of N189bn — in flagrant violation of the law.”

By Tuesday, Tambuwal was released on “not stringent” administrative bail after meeting the set conditions. However, the EFCC has kept his passport, a clear sign that the investigation is far from over.

Efforts to get an official comment from EFCC spokesperson Dele Oyewale failed — calls went unanswered and messages were ignored.
